NCT ID: NCT02030912 Completed - Clinical trials for Antibiotic Resistant Bacteria

Effect of Minocycline & Amoxicillin on Antibiotic Resistant Bacteria and Indigenous Microbiotas

ANTIRESDEV
Start date: December 2009
Phase: Phase 4
Study type: Interventional

A randomised, open labelled study design is selected in order to determine the emergence and persistence of antibiotic resistant bacteria in humans and on the composition of the indigenous microbiotas at various body sites. These will involve the administration to volunteers of minocycline and amoxicillin- a control group will receive a placebo. Microbiology of the skin, saliva, faecal, skin and nasal micro flora, safety and adverse events, vital signs, will be evaluated. The objectives of metagenomic analysis are: - To identify the in vivo molecular mechanisms responsible for antibiotic resistance and its transfer in the indigenous oral and faecal microbiotas using metagenomics resistome analysis. - To determine the impact of the use of antimicrobial agents on the oral resistome - To determine the impact of the use of antimicrobial agents on the faecal resistome - To determine the ecological impact of the use of antimicrobial agents on the relative abundance of phylotypes of the indigenous oral microbiota - To determine the ecological impact of the use of antimicrobial agents on the relative abundance of phylotypes of the indigenous faecal microbiotas

NCT ID: NCT02030730 Completed - Parenting Clinical Trials

RCT of Brief Universal Parenting Program to Prevent Child Behavioural and Emotional Difficulties in Greece

Start date: March 2012
Phase: N/A
Study type: Interventional

This study investigates the impact of a Triple P Seminar Series on positive parenting for universal prevention of behavioural and emotional difficulties in a general Greek sample of parents with children aged 2 to 12. It is predicted that, compared to an attention control condition, parents randomised to the Seminar Series will report lower levels of children's disruptive and emotional difficulties at post-intervention. At the same time, it is postulated that parents will show a decrease in dysfunctional discipline styles, greater feelings of self-efficacy as well as lower levels of distress. Lastly, it is hypothesized that the effects observed at post-intervention will remain at the 6-month follow-up.

NCT ID: NCT02029482 Completed - Clinical trials for Safety and Tolerability

Study to Investigate the Safety, Tolerability, Pharmacokinetics, and Pharmacodynamics of ACT-128800 in Healthy Subjects

Start date: April 2010
Phase: Phase 1
Study type: Interventional

This was a single-center, randomized, double-blind, placebo-controlled, up-titration Phase 1 study. Sixteen subjects in two groups (at least 40% of subjects of either male or female sex), with 12 subjects in the active treatment group with an up-titration scheme from 10 to 100 mg, and 4 subjects in the placebo treatment group. Subjects were administered ascending doses of ACT-128800/placebo once daily for 3 days at each dose level: 10 mg, 20 mg, 40 mg, 60 mg, 80 mg, and 100 mg.

NCT ID: NCT02028117 Completed - Clinical trials for Recurrent Platinum Resistant Ovarian Cancer

Phase I / Dose Expansion Study of Enadenotucirev in Ovarian Cancer Patients

OCTAVE
Start date: June 2014
Phase: Phase 1
Study type: Interventional

This study is a Phase I / Dose Expansion open label clinical study in patients with platinum-resistant epithelial ovarian cancer. The Phase Ia part of the study will determine the dose of enadenotucirev to be recommended for further studies and will examine primarily the safety and tolerability but also the pharmacokinetics of administering enadenotucirev intraperitoneally. In Phase Ib, the safety and tolerability and the pharmacokinetics of administering enadenotucirev intravenously in combination with weekly paclitaxel will be determined. The Dose Expansion Phase will begin as an open label dose expansion of that regimen and aims to determine whether intravenous enadenotucirev in combination with weekly paclitaxel has a risk benefit profile that supports further investigation in the treatment of patients with platinum-resistant epithelial ovarian cancer.

NCT ID: NCT02027896 Completed - Hip Fractures Clinical Trials

HIP Fracture Accelerated Surgical TreaTment And Care tracK (HIP ATTACK) Trial

HIP ATTACK
Start date: March 14, 2014
Phase: N/A
Study type: Interventional

HIP ATTACK is an international randomized controlled trial of 3000 patients with a hip fracture that requires a surgical intervention. This trial will determine the effect of accelerated medical clearance and accelerated surgery compared to standard care on the 90-day risk of mortality and major perioperative complication (i.e., a composite of mortality, nonfatal myocardial infarction, nonfatal pulmonary embolism, nonfatal pneumonia, nonfatal sepsis, nonfatal stroke, and nonfatal life-threatening and major bleeding).

NCT ID: NCT02027701 Completed - Clinical trials for Polyradiculoneuropathy, Chronic Inflammatory Demyelinating

Extension Study of Maintenance Treatment With Subcutaneous Immunoglobulin (IgPro20) for Chronic Inflammatory Demyelinating Polyneuropathy (CIDP)

Start date: July 30, 2014
Phase: Phase 3
Study type: Interventional

This study is an extension study to the pivotal study IgPro20_3003 (NCT01545076). The purpose of this extension study is to investigate the long-term treatment of CIDP with IgPro20, with regard to safety and efficacy. Subjects who have completed subcutaneous (SC) Week 25 or were successfully rescued from a CIDP relapse during the SC Treatment Period of pivotal study IgPro20_3003 (NCT01545076) will have the option to receive open-label low-dose IgPro20 (0.2 g/kg bodyweight [bw]) weekly for up to 48 weeks. Subjects relapsing on low-dose IgPro20 will either return to high-dose IgPro20 (0.4 g/kg) immediately or be discontinued, depending on investigator's judgment. Subjects returning to high-dose IgPro20 will continue on high-dose until they have completed a total of 48 weeks of IgPro20 treatment. If subjects do not successfully recover from CIDP relapse within 4 weeks, they will be withdrawn. The treatment duration will be up to 48 weeks, followed by a completion visit (week 49).

NCT ID: NCT02027428 Completed - Clinical trials for Squamous Cell Carcinoma, Non-Small-Cell Lung

Safety and Efficacy Study of Abraxane as Maintenance Treatment After Abraxane Plus Carboplatin in 1st Line Stage IIIB / IV Squamous Cell Non-small Cell Lung Cancer

Start date: February 11, 2014
Phase: Phase 3
Study type: Interventional

Maintenance treatment of advanced stage squamous cell NSCLC. Phase III, randomized, open-label, multi-center study of nab-paclitaxel with best supportive care (BSC) or BSC alone as maintenance treatment after response or stable disease (SD) with nab-paclitaxel plus carboplatin as induction in subjects with stage IIIB/IV squamous cell NSCLC. Subjects who discontinued treatment from the maintenance part for any reason other than withdrawal of consent, lost to follow-up, or death, were entered into a Follow-up period that had a visit 28 days after progression or discontinuation. Those who entered Follow-up without progression continued with follow-up scans according to standard of care (SOC) until documentation of progression of disease. Additionally, subjects were followed for OS by phone approximately every 90 days for a minimum of 18 months, for up to approximately 5 years after the last subject was randomized.
